HEALTH & SAFETY: There is a real danger of contact dermatitis or serious burns if skin comes into contact with wet cement mixes such as fresh concrete, mortar or screed. Wear suitable protective clothing and eye protection. Where skin contact occurs either directly or through saturated clothing wash immediately with soap and water. For eye contact, immediately wash out the eyes thoroughly with clean water. If swallowed wash out mouth and drink plenty of water.
